NS-CZ50WH0/NS-CZ50WH0-C/ NS-CZ70WH0/NS-CZ70WH0-C Tips on saving energy • Locate your freezer in the coolest area of the room, away from heat producing appliances or heating ducts and out of the direct sunlight. • Let hot foods cool to room temperature before placing them in your freezer. Overloading your freezer forces the compressor to run longer. Foods that freeze too slowly may lose quality or spoil. • Wrap foods correctly and wipe containers dry before placing them in your freezer. This cuts down on frost build-up inside your freezer. • Do not line the freezer storage basket with aluminum foil, wax paper, or paper toweling. Liners interfere with cold air circulation, making your freezer less efficient. • Organize and label food to reduce door openings and extended searches. Remove as many items as needed at one time, then close the door as soon as possible. Troubleshooting CAUTION: Do not try to repair your freezer yourself. Doing so invalidates the warranty.
